A man fleeing police in the South African city of Durban bit both a dog and a police officer ordered to apprehend him, police said on Friday.

“The guy actually bit the dog. ... He was stupid because those dogs are trained not to let go,” Superintendent Danelia Veldhuizen of Durban police told Reuters.

The man ran from a house where he is accused of raping a young mother at knife-point on Thursday. The police dog unit was alerted to give chase. The man is expected to be charged with rape and robbery.

Veldhuizen said the man bit the policeman’s finger through to the bone, but the dog was fine.
